Areas of Special Emphasis
aka, Special Results the COB Desires
Globalization
- Students should increase their familiarity with
- International Business Issues
- Writing to an international audience
Executive Summaries
Figurative Language
- The use of figurative language is minimal in business communications; therefore, the use of figurative language in our students' writing for this class should be infrequent (or exceptional).
Ethical and Legal Dimensions of Writing
- Students should increase their familiarity with:
- Ethical dimensions of writing in business
- Legal dimensions of writing in business
Presentation Skills
- Students should be required to give (or have a significant speaking role in giving) a presentation during the semester.
Clear, Concise Writing
- Students should learn to:
- write with clarity,
- get to the major point(s) quickly and directly,
- express their points (and meanings) in an explicit fashion,
- be brief,
- yet avoid a telegraphic style in their writing
Citation Usage
- Students should master the use of both:
- In-text (parenthetical) citations
- End-of-text citations (aka, a "Works Cited" page)
